Transaction 08870de970de5417c5167184081671e4a282de95e3c5ae0a17d9ea79e1290f51

4 Input
1 Outputs
  • 08870de970de5417c5167184081671e4a282de95e3c5ae0a17d9ea79e1290f51:0
  • value  440317
    address  1HHzUTiVNQuM9mgcHfKe2zVb2MpJTedufn